Eagles On Top in most NFL Week 8 NFL Power Rankings



sbnation.com

Finally, the NFL season is hitting the halfway mark. And the Philadelphia Eagles moved to No. 1 on nearly every power rankings list after taking care of Washington on Monday night, holding the league’s best record at 6-1.

Even though Kansas City lost to the Oakland Raiders in Week 7, the Chiefs are still the No. 2 team on Yahoo Sports' power rankings. Also, the Los Angeles Rams, Minnesota Vikings, and the New Orleans Saints are in the top 10. All three teams collected a victory in Week 7.

ESPN's power rankings doesn't have Philadelphia as the top team. Instead, the New England Patriots are at the top of that list. The Eagles and Chiefs are No. 2 and No. 3, though. Also, the Dallas Cowboys climbed up to the top 5. The Houston Texans and Oakland are in the top 10.

Philadelphia is the top team on NFL.com's power rankings, but the Rams are behind the Eagles at No. 2. Kansas City dropped to No. 4, and the Pittsburgh Steelers are at No. 3. Also, the Buffalo Bills finally cracked the top 10.
